1. The Evolution of SEO: Where We Are Now

SEO has come a long way from keyword stuffing and backlink farming. Today, search engines prioritize quality, engagement, and trustworthiness. Recent updates have emphasized:

  • E-A-T (Expertise, Authoritativeness, Trustworthiness) – Google rewards sites that demonstrate credibility in their industry.
  • Mobile-First Indexing – With the majority of searches happening on mobile devices, search engines now prioritize mobile-friendly websites.
  • AI and Machine Learning – Search engines use AI, like Google’s RankBrain, to understand intent and context rather than just matching keywords.

While these factors remain crucial, the SEO marketing trends for future will push optimization strategies into new territories.

2. Emerging Trends in SEO Marketing

A. AI-Powered SEO

Artificial intelligence is revolutionizing how search engines process information. Google’s AI-driven algorithms are becoming more adept at understanding content, context, and user intent. As AI continues to evolve, businesses must focus on:

  • Conversational content – Writing naturally, as if speaking to a real person.
  • Semantic search – Optimizing for related terms, not just exact keywords.
  • Predictive search – Creating content that aligns with user needs before they even search for it.

B. Voice Search Optimization

The rise of virtual assistants like Alexa, Siri, and Google Assistant is changing how people search. Voice queries tend to be longer, more conversational, and question-based. To adapt, businesses should:

  • Use long-tail keywords and natural language.
  • Optimize for featured snippets, which are often used as voice search results.
  • Focus on local SEO, as many voice searches involve location-based queries.

C. The Growing Importance of Video SEO

Video content continues to dominate online engagement. Platforms like YouTube, TikTok, and Instagram Reels are influencing search rankings, making video SEO an essential strategy. Key tactics include:

  • Adding transcriptions and captions to improve accessibility and keyword relevance.
  • Using descriptive titles and meta tags with relevant keywords.
  • Creating engaging thumbnails that boost click-through rates.

D. User Experience (UX) and SEO Convergence

Google’s Core Web Vitals update has placed even greater emphasis on user experience. Websites must:

  • Load quickly and efficiently.
  • Be mobile-responsive and easy to navigate.
  • Offer a seamless, enjoyable browsing experience to retain visitors.

Search engines increasingly rank sites based on how users interact with them. The more engaging and user-friendly your site is, the better it will perform in search results.

E. Zero-Click Searches and Featured Snippets

A growing number of searches now result in zero-click searches, where users get their answers directly from search engine results pages (SERPs) without clicking a link. This means businesses need to:

  • Optimize content for featured snippets and structured data.
  • Create direct, concise answers within blog posts and landing pages.
  • Use schema markup to help search engines understand and display key information.
